RIVER. SPACE. DESIGN: Towards a New Urban Water Culture


Dates: Thu, Mar 28, 2013
Times: 6:00 - 7:00 pm

Description:
For the New Directions in EcoPlanning Annual Lecture, Antje Stokman (Stuttgart University, Germany) will discuss how different cultural contexts of our human relationship with water results in very different landscape and city forms. Prof. Stokman will also outline a vision how to reintegrate the dynamics of water into our cities in order to meet broader human, ecological and aesthetic objectives.
